Hit the shops in Argostoli

Your nearest shops are in Skala, where you’ll find all the essentials – namely a few mini-markets, a couple of bakeries and a butchers. For more than that, you’ll need to visit the capital, Argostoli, where there’s a daily market down by the harbour, along with smart boutiques along Lithostroto, the pedestrianised main street.

Further Reading

  • Overview
  • Travel Advice